Platelet transfusion is a critical medical procedure used to treat patients with low platelet counts, a condition known as thrombocytopenia, which can arise from various causes such as bone marrow disorders, chemotherapy, or certain diseases. Platelets are small, disc-shaped cell fragments crucial for blood clotting and preventing excessive bleeding. When the platelet count drops, patients may experience symptoms ranging from easy bruising and prolonged bleeding to severe hemorrhagic events, which can be life-threatening. Transfusions are performed to restore the platelet levels in the bloodstream, thus mitigating these risks. The process typically involves collecting platelets from healthy donors either through whole blood donation or apheresis, which specifically separates and collects platelets while returning the remaining blood components to the donor. The collected platelets are stored and can be pooled from multiple donors to achieve the required therapeutic dose, typically defined as a minimum increment of 20-30 x 10^9/L in platelet count. Before a transfusion, blood type compatibility is assessed, although platelet transfusions are less strictly matched than red blood cell transfusions. This is because platelets have fewer antigens that can provoke an immune response. Nonetheless, pre-transfusion testing is essential to minimize the risk of transfusion reactions. Adverse reactions, while relatively rare, can include allergic reactions, febrile non-hemolytic transfusions, and more severe complications like transfusion-related acute lung injury (TRALI). To maximize the benefits of platelet transfusion, clinicians must determine the appropriate timing and dosage, considering factors such as the underlying cause of thrombocytopenia, ongoing treatments, and the patient's overall health status. Patients undergoing chemotherapy or those with substantial blood loss may require immediate transfusion, while others with chronic conditions might receive them on a scheduled basis. Additionally, in some cases, therapeutic apheresis might be indicated, where platelets are removed to treat conditions like thrombocytosis. Furthermore, innovations in platelet storage have contributed to extending shelf life and improving the quality of transfusion products, allowing for better management of transfusion supplies, which is vital in times of increased demand. Ongoing research continues to explore alternative platelet sources, including synthetic options and the potential for platelet expansion from stem cells, which could alleviate dependency on donor availability. In summary, platelet transfusion is an essential, lifesaving intervention aimed at restoring hemostasis in patients at risk of bleeding due to low platelet counts. By providing critically needed platelets, this procedure plays a pivotal role in modern medicine, supporting patients undergoing various treatments and those battling severe medical conditions. As with any medical intervention, the potential benefits must be weighed against the risks, necessitating careful assessment and management by healthcare professionals.
